Moved to S3

This commit is contained in:
2025-12-16 01:25:21 +07:00
parent c7966656d8
commit 87ecd9756c
15 changed files with 446 additions and 56 deletions

View File

@@ -31,4 +31,12 @@ export const assignmentsApi = {
const response = await client.get<ReturnedAssignment[]>(`/marathons/${marathonId}/returned-assignments`)
return response.data
},
// Get proof image as blob URL
getProofImageUrl: async (assignmentId: number): Promise<string> => {
const response = await client.get(`/assignments/${assignmentId}/proof-image`, {
responseType: 'blob',
})
return URL.createObjectURL(response.data)
},
}